Even More Colorways Of The Nike Flyknit Trainer Are Coming

Even More Colorways Of The Nike Flyknit Trainer Are Coming

Nike Flyknit Trainer Purple

Flyknit fans got a big treat this summer when Nike decided to bring back the original Flyknit Trainer, one of the first two Flyknit shoes ever released along with the modern classic Flyknit Racer. Why the Racer stayed in production all these years while the Trainer went out of production has been a question many have been wondering about for years, but it’s all good now, as the Trainer has made its triumphant return. After releasing first in the original white/black colorway, anticipated all-new looks of Sunset Tint and Pale Grey are next up in early September.

Now two more brand new looks for the classic model have been spotted, featuring an eye-catching deep purple and black color combo, and a more neutral look in the on-trend shade of olive green. Each are presented in the model’s traditional color block pattern for the Flyknit upper.
